Understanding NFC Technology
NFC is a short-range wireless communication technology that allows devices to exchange data when they’re in close proximity to each other. It operates on a frequency of 13.56 MHz and has a range of approximately 10 centimeters. NFC is commonly used for contactless payments, data transfer, and device pairing. NFC technology is based on the principle of electromagnetic induction, where a device generates a magnetic field that induces an electric current in another device. This technology has revolutionized the way we interact with devices, making it easier to share files, make payments, and connect to other devices.

Are there any alternatives to using NFC for mobile payments or data transfer?
Yes, there are several alternatives to using NFC for mobile payments or data transfer, depending on the user’s individual needs and preferences. For example, users can use other mobile payment methods, such as QR code scanning or Bluetooth Low Energy (BLE) payments, to make transactions without using NFC. Additionally, users can use alternative data transfer methods, such as Wi-Fi Direct or Bluetooth file transfer, to transfer data between devices without using NFC. These alternatives may offer similar convenience and functionality to NFC, but with different security and performance characteristics.
